👀 SPOILER-FREE SUMMARY

Three-quarters through the season, 2.5 Dimensional Seduction pivots from its usual comedic energy to deliver something with more emotional weight. "Destiny" puts Aria at the center as the Manga Club rallies around her during a difficult moment, letting the ensemble cast—Ririsa, Okumura, Nonoa, and Mikari—demonstrate the bonds they've built over the past several episodes. Expect a slower, more introspective pace compared to recent installments, with the series leaning into themes of friendship, vulnerability, and finding strength through shared passions. The comedy and ecchi elements don't disappear entirely, but they take a back seat to genuine character development. This is the kind of episode that rewards viewers who've invested in these relationships, giving the cast room to breathe before the season's next major push.

📍 ARC CONTEXT

Coming off 'Comrades in (Cosplay) Arms,' where the club cemented their teamwork and group dynamic, episode 18 narrows the focus to Aria's personal arc and tests the strength of those freshly forged bonds. Sitting at the three-quarter mark of this 24-episode run, 'Destiny' serves as an emotional bridge between the club's earlier growth and the high-energy Summer Comiket arc that follows. It's a deliberate cooldown that deepens character stakes before the season's final stretch.
